Style Play operating mode
Keyboard/Ensemble: Ensemble
Keyboard/Ensemble: Ensemble
This page lets you program the Ensemble function. This func-
tion harmonizes the right-hand melody (played in realtime)
using the recognized chords of the left-hand.
Note: The Ensemble function only works in Style Play mode, with
the Split Keyboard Mode.
Ensemble
Harmonization type.
Duet Adds a single note to the melody.
Close Adds a closed-position chord to the melody.
Open 1 Adds an open-position chord to the melody.
Open 2 As the above, but with a different algorithm.
Block Block harmonization – very typical of jazz music.
Power Ensemble
Adds a fifth and an octave to the melody, as heard
in hard rock.
Fourths LO Typical of jazz, this option adds a perfect fourth
and a minor seventh under the melody.
Fourths UP As the above, but with notes added over the mel-
ody.
Fifths This adds a series of Fifths below the original
note.
Octave Adds one or more octaves to the melody.
Dual This option adds to the melody line a second
note, at a fixed interval set with the “Note
parameter. When selecting this option, a transpo-
sition value appears (-24…+24 semitones to the
original note).
Brass Typical Brass section harmonization.
Reed Typical Reed section harmonization.
Trill When two notes are played on the keyboard, this
option trills them. If three or more notes are
played, only the last two are trilled. You can set
the trill speed by using the Tempo parameter (see
below).
Repeat The played note is repeated in sync with the
Tempo parameter (see below). When playing a
chord, only the last note is repeated.
Echo As the Repeat option, but with the repeated notes
fading away after the time set with the Feedback
parameter (see below).
Note Velocity
This parameter sets the velocity difference between the right-
hand melody and the added harmonization notes.
-10…0 Subtracted velocity value.
Tempo
Note: This parameter only appears when the Trill, Repeat or Echo
options are selected.
Note value for the Trill, Repeat or Echo Ensemble options. This
is in sync with the Metronome Tempo.
Feedback
Note: This parameter only appears when the Echo option is
selected.
This parameter sets how many times the original note/chord is
repeated by the Echo option.
Ensemble Track Assign
Use these parameters to separately set Upper tracks for the
Ensemble function.
Off There is no harmonization on this track.
Normal This track is included in the harmonization.
Mute This track only plays the Ensemble notes, but not
the original note.
Play/Mute icon
Track’s play/mute status.
Play status. The track can be heard.
Mute status. The track cannot be heard.
